## Health checks behind the balancer

Welcome aboard! Quick orientation: everything at Fernlock sits behind the Gatewren load balancer, which pings each node's /healthz every five seconds. Two consecutive failures and the node gets pulled — so don't panic if an instance vanishes mid-deploy, it'll rejoin once checks go green. One gotcha: the health endpoint responses are signed, because we once had a stale proxy faking 200s for a dead pool. Your local verifier needs the current key to trust those responses, which is below.

rollout seal: bky3_7wZ

**Action item (PM-214, Coldvault archival):** Automate archiving of cold storage buckets older than the retention cutoff. Manual sweeps missed two regions last quarter and blew the storage budget. Owner: infra rotation. Sweep cadence, batch size, and age thresholds must be config-driven, not hardcoded, so on-call can tune under load. Dry-run mode required before first prod run. Proposed defaults for review at sync are below.

limits module of fahog-kahop:
CAPS = {
    "fraeth": 189,
    "drumir": 842,
}

## Onboarding: DeployCrier Bot (Security Review)

DeployCrier posts deploy status to team channels. It reads only from the internal ShipLog service and holds no write scopes anywhere. All traffic stays on the private mesh; nothing is exposed publicly. Audit logs for every query land in the Lantern pipeline with a 90-day retention. For your sandbox review, the bot authenticates to ShipLog with the credential below.

app token of fajop-fahif = qvz4-AnML

**Crash reports not appearing in Spindlewatch**

If the Fernlight app's crash reports stop flowing, check the ingest worker first: symbolication failures cause silent drops rather than errors. Verify the symbol store has the current build's mappings, then replay the dead-letter batch through the reingest endpoint. That endpoint requires authentication; replay requests must include the bearer token below.

login token, yajeg-fawif: eyJhbGciOiJIUzI1NiIsInR5cCI6IkpXVCJ9.eyJzdWIiOiIEdPQYnZXaZIn0.HSRTnYZBx0Qc